Vivek Ramaswamy’s Predictions

Vivek Ramaswamy predicts that Donald Trump will leverage his past presidency to gain a significant advantage in the crypto space. Ramaswamy believes that Trump’s understanding of the economic implications of cryptocurrency will resonate with his base, particularly among younger voters who are increasingly interested in digital assets.

Ramaswamy points out that Trump’s administration was relatively hands-off regarding crypto regulation, which allowed the market to flourish. He argues that this approach could be beneficial for Trump as he seeks to re-establish himself as a leader in the political arena. By advocating for a pro-crypto stance, Trump could attract a new demographic of voters who prioritize financial innovation.

Harris’ Digital Asset Policy

On the other hand, Ramaswamy highlights Vice President Kamala Harris’s approach to digital assets as more cautious. Harris has been vocal about the need for regulation in the crypto space, emphasizing consumer protection and financial stability. Ramaswamy suggests that while her intentions may be noble, a heavy-handed regulatory approach could stifle innovation and drive crypto enthusiasts away from the U.S. market.

For example, in 2021, the Biden administration proposed a series of regulations aimed at increasing oversight of cryptocurrency transactions. While these measures were intended to prevent fraud and protect consumers, they also raised concerns among industry leaders about the potential for overregulation.
